Warden City Parks PDF Print E-mail

Warden has some fun and beautiful local parks for it's citizen's enjoyment. Our parks are maintained year round by the Park & Recreation Department.

Jeske Park - This park land was donated to the city by the Jeske family, early area pioneers.  Jeske Park has play toys and a basketball court.  This park is also used for T-Ball and passive recreation.

Volunteer Park - Also known as the “City Park”, this park is located at 4th and Maple.  With a covered shelter and outdoor BBQ stands, many families use Volunteer Park for birthday parties, celebrations and family recreation.  Warden Community Days events are located here during Labor Day weekend.

Coulee Park - The newest of the parks, Coulee Park was constructed in 1994 and is used extensively for organized baseball and softball.  It is also used for passive recreational purposes by the residents of the neighborhood. Coulee Park is located on the west side of town at 5th and Madison.
